Description
The essential teaching theory and practice text for primary English.
Covering the skills of planning, monitoring and assessment and class management, it relates these specifically to primary English.
With full coverage of the theory and practice required for effective and creative English teaching, this text is an essential guide for all trainees working towards QTS.
Practical guidance and features support trainees throughout to translate this learning to the classroom, embed ICT in their lessons and to understand the wider context of their teaching. This 7th edition is updated in line with the new National Curriculum.
